Hello, I love necromancer sent GW1. So at level 80 necro I don’t see a problem with minion IA or pathing problem. I am 30/0/20/20/0 staff user no weapon switch. Staff too good to switch out of, My slots are Blood fiend, Signet of Locust(speed+extra healing), shadow fiend, bone fiend, and flesh golem.

If I happen to see this so called Not attacking problem its a real easy fix, i continue to use flesh golem charge and shadow fiend teleport blind to keep them going so i don’t see them not attacking.

For Runes I will use 6 Dolyuks(sorry can’t spell it). All gear berserker including trinkets. For the Staff Sigil of Fire for the extra AoE Dmg.

I found the work around with this so called AI and pathing, I love Necromancer and will never stop. Good luck all, PS I am full Pve Dungeon user with this build and no wvw or pvp i do with it rather do thoses thing on my warrior or guardian!

A pity that after the Golem charges it loses dps and eventually stops it; Shadow Fiend is the most useless pet ever (both pvp than pve), and anyway it’s better having Sigil of Undeath instead that bringing a pet in every utility slot (obvious other slots are Bone Fiend and Bone Minions); Signet of Locust… in pve… no sorry, even in pvp sucks so much it isn’t worth keeping it on the bar.
No weapon switch.. how do you maximize dps on single target by the moment staff doesnt do a decent single target damage?
Dolyak runes on a dps caster, you lose a lot of dps again; Sigil of fire without Critical Chance is pretty useless.

I’m not sure if youre trolling or you are serious, by the moment the build you show us it’s obstructive for the performance of your Pve Team.

You are right indeed , my set focuses on condition damage and power , ( toughness and vitality as well ). I use staff 1st ( landing the 3 marks ) , switch to daggers which will give me 3 stacks of might for 20 sec and + 5% damage then use death shroud to use Life blast ( will give me 1 stack of might , total will be 4 ) . Now I have powered up the Life Transfer so I use it to damage my foes and heal my minions. Finally , I use all my dagger skills till the swapping cool down finishes then use the staff again and so on.

I am very confused about this post. My necromancer is only level 45, but I’ve tried a minion build to see how the pets would work out; they constantly just sit there even after I use their abilities and I’m forced to kill the mobs with just my abilities alone. Not sure if I’m doing something wrong, but half the time they refuse to attack and the other half their damage is subpar to when I was complete condition spec and used BiP/Epidemic.

Sceptre/Dagger does superior damage for me than just sitting with a staff, so I’m confused about that point as well. I do switch to staff after I use Sceptre 2, dagger 5, BiP, Epidemic. The damage seems marginal at best even with the blast finisher of staff 4. I usually just spam staff 1 for lifeforce after I have used all my cooldowns in an aoe fight. Otherwise it’s a dps loss on single target by a large margin.

I know dude , I was supporting Khalifahaze reply ( I was talking about Healnofear too ).
About the shadow fiend , I need every minions I can have because of this trait > Vampiric master which is the main healing source trait to MM necros.( add to that , protection of the horde minor trait).
I know that Mark of Blood is the best healing skill for our minions ( didn’t mention well of blood as it’s not our specialty), but with transfusion trait the healing will be much better. As for minion master trait ( -20% minions summoning recharge time ) , It’s the most important trait for MM as all your utilities + healing skills will be minions so it will save very much time. ( -15 s for flesh golem ).

You really can’t get it..
1) you don’t have utilities to help your team
2) you sacrifice 1 slot wich must be used for Signet of Undeath to get a useless pet which gives you +20 toughness and some little quantity of health each attak, when Blood Fiend and Flesh Golem are more reliable.
3) You waste a Trait to get Transfusion which will help ya once every 30-40 seconds and doesnt even scale well with healing power.
4) You keep grabbing this useless Minion master trait when the only benefit is the cooldown on Bone Minions for more Dps which you don’t even use. It doesn’t reduce the cooldown of the minion’s ability, it reduces the cooldown to resummon the pet when it’s on cooldown.
